Karim Rizwan Nathani is a rising figure in the field of robotic-assisted spine surgery, where his work bridges clinical innovation and bibliometric analysis. His most-cited paper, "R2 advances in robotic-assisted spine surgery: comparative analysis of options, future directions, and bibliometric analysis of the literature" (2022, 16 citations), offers a comprehensive evaluation of current robotic platforms, comparing their technical capabilities and clinical outcomes while mapping the scholarly landscape of this rapidly evolving discipline. Nathani’s contribution lies in synthesizing fragmented literature into a coherent framework that highlights both the promise and limitations of robotic systems—such as enhanced precision versus steep learning curves—and outlines future directions for integration into standard practice. This work serves as a critical resource for surgeons and researchers navigating the adoption of robotics in spinal procedures, reflecting his ability to combine technical analysis with systematic review.
